Tasting Notes: The nose is of green strawberry, hay in the breeze, toasted hazelnuts and marshmallow. On the palate, there is apricot, pear, and cocoa enveloped in a fine texture. The finish is long with crisp lime-like acidity. This wine will age beautifully over the next several years.

Vineyard Notes: 100% Carignan from Ricetti Vineyard located in the Redwood Valley, which is in the cool northern end of the Ukiah Valley in Mendocino County. This is a certified organic vineyard farmed by Pamela and Tom Ricetti. The old vines are dry-farmed and the soils are gravelly loam.

Winemaking Notes: The manually harvested grapes are whole cluster pressed to a tall, skinny, temperature-controlled stainless steel tank. The wine ferments naturally with native yeast. The tank is chilled to arrest fermentation when the wine reached about 2.5 Brix. The tank stays cold for several weeks to clarify and cold stabilize. The wine is then racked before being bottled with a small amount of organic yeast extract (food for the yeast) and a Champagne yeast culture. The wine is stored sur latte (on its side) for 15 months before it was disgorged. The wine is topped after disgorging without any additions of sugar or sulfites. Total SO2 equals 38ppm.
